Abstract
Many methods have been proposed for exploration algorithms for mobile robots. In this work, we focused on an exploration algorithm called RRT-Exploration. The advantage of this method is that it is less computational cost than other methods and is more efficient in large scale environments. However, unexplored areas remain on the exploration result map. Also, the robot moves in a roundabout way. To solve this problem, we incorporated an algorithm that makes it easier to find small unexplored area and an algorithm that preferentially explores for nearby unexplored area. Experiments in the simulation space demonstrate the effectiveness of the proposed system.
